UNPKG

uuid-v4-validator

Version:

Generate, manage and validate Universally Unique Identifiers v4

54 lines (53 loc) 1.67 kB
{ "name": "uuid-v4-validator", "version": "2.0.0", "description": "Generate, manage and validate Universally Unique Identifiers v4", "keywords": [ "uuid", "uuidv4", "random", "id" ], "author": { "name": "Jonathan Mataloni", "email": "jo.mataloni@gmail.com", "url": "https://wedial.it/jonathan-mataloni" }, "repository": { "type": "git", "url": "https://github.com/jonamat/uuid-v4-validator" }, "main": "lib/cjs/index.js", "module": "lib/esm/index.js", "jsnext:main": "lib/esm/index.js", "sideEffects": false, "types": "./lib/esm/index.d.ts", "license": "MIT", "scripts": { "build": "rimraf ./lib/* && concurrently \"npm run build:cjs \" \"npm run build:esm \" ", "build:cjs": "rimraf ./lib/cjs && tsc -p . --outDir ./lib/cjs --module commonjs --target es5", "build:esm": "rimraf ./lib/esm && tsc -p . --outDir ./lib/esm --module esnext --target esnext", "test": "jest ./src --coverage", "test:watch": "jest ./src --watch", "lint": "eslint --ext .ts,.tsx ./src", "lint:fix": "eslint --fix --ext .ts,.tsx ./src", "prepublish": "npm run lint:fix && npm run test && npm run build" }, "devDependencies": { "typescript": "^3.8.3", "eslint": "7.5.0", "eslint-config-prettier": "6.11.0", "eslint-plugin-prettier": "3.1.4", "jest": "26.1.0", "prettier": "2.0.5", "rimraf": "^3.0.2", "concurrently": "^5.2.0", "@types/jest": "26.0.5", "@typescript-eslint/eslint-plugin": "3.7.0", "@typescript-eslint/parser": "3.7.0", "ts-jest": "26.1.3" }, "files": [ "lib/**/*" ] }